MySQL中添加注释的方法有哪些,SQL语句怎样写?
2倍速学习网
2025-03-16 10:20:38
一、为表和列添加注释
在创建或修改表结构时,可以通过COMMENT关键字为表和列添加注释。
为表添加注释
在创建表时,可以在表定义的最后加上COMMENT子句来添加注释。例如: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
...
在MySQL数据库中,添加注释是提高代码可读性和维护性的重要手段。无论是为整个表、列还是SQL语句本身添加注释,都能让开发者和其他团队成员更好地理解数据库的结构和逻辑。那么,MySQL中添加注释的方法有哪些呢?SQL语句又该怎样写呢?下面,我们就来详细探讨一下。
一、为表和列添加注释
在创建或修改表结构时,可以通过COMMENT
关键字为表和列添加注释。
-
为表添加注释
在创建表时,可以在表定义的最后加上COMMENT
子句来添加注释。例如: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
password VARCHAR(100) NOT NULL
) COMMENT = '用户信息表';
重点内容:COMMENT = '用户信息表'
即为该表添加了注释。
-
为列添加注释
同样地,在定义列时也可以通过COMMENT
关键字为列添加注释。例如: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Y COMMENT '用户ID',
username VARCHAR(50) NOT NULL COMMENT '用户名',
password VARCHAR(100) NOT NULL COMMENT '密码'
);
重点内容:COMMENT '用户ID'
、COMMENT '用户名'
和COMMENT '密码'
分别为各列添加了注释。
二、为SQL语句添加注释
在SQL语句中,可以使用两种注释方式:单行注释和多行注释。
-
单行注释
单行注释以--
开头,后面跟上注释内容。注意,--
后面需要跟一个空格。例如:
SELECT * FROM users; -- 查询所有用户信息
重点内容:-- 查询所有用户信息
即为单行注释。
-
多行注释
多行注释以/*
开头,以*/
结尾,中间可以包含多行文本。例如:
/*
这是一个多行注释
用于解释下面的SQL语句
*/
SELECT * FROM users WHERE id = 1;
重点内容:/* ... */
之间的内容即为多行注释。

掌握以上方法,你就能在MySQL中灵活地为表和列、以及SQL语句本身添加注释了。这不仅有助于提高代码的可读性,还能在团队协作中减少沟通成本,提高工作效率。